Vince Carter

Bulls need a big time scorer, he can still score 20+ a night, he can take the shot at the end of the game. He's consistent, he's a bit of a chucker but he can get to the rim. New Jersey is looking to cut cost to sign Lebron so here's my proposed offer. Carter for Hughes (2010 goldmine) and Thabo. 

http://games.espn.go.com/nba/features/traderesult?players=136~356~3028&teams=4~17~17&te=&cash=

This gives Chicago; Rose/Hinrich, Carter, Deng, Gooden, and Noah. Bench involving: BG/Kirk or Rose/Noc/Thomas. We trade two guards for one. That cuts down on the clustered back court issue. Hughes is bound to ride the pine all season for 12 million nonetheless, this gives the Bulls a chance to compete this season. I don't think the bulls are going to be able to compete in the 2010 free agents chase. As a fan i would love to see a Rose, Ty Thomas, and Vince on the floor at the same time, at the least they should be able to put up some points.

After the Nets gave away Jefferson this makes me believe the they'll take another overpaid guard/cap space in 2010 and a bit of a prospect in Thabo.

Talk to me, what do you think?

I think Vince has become so maligned for his Toronto comments about not trying

and the overall ease with which he plays the game, that he has become slightly underrated. He’s an unbelievable scorer, a pretty solid defender (which he doesn’t get any credit for), and has been remarkably consistent over his career. The only real valid knocks on him are his inability to stay healthy, his age, and the whole Toronto debacle (which I think is a little silly, but hey I’m not a Raps fan). Anyway, I’d rather have Vince as my starting SG than Gordon for next year, but long term, I don’t know that it makes sense because Vince will probably be slowing down a bit in the next couple years.

$67,291,250

Over the next 4 years is what Vince is due according to draftexspress.com his deal increases from $14,724,125 to $16,123,250 to $17,522,375 and $18,921,500 in the last year which is partially unguaranted. I don’t know what partially unguaranted means in NBA speak, but $67,291,250 is alot of $$ for a declining superstar.

"Partially unguaranteed"

This would come into play in two ways. One is if we wanted to buy him out; only the guaranteed portion would count against our cap. Two would be if we cut him; we might not have to pay his contract that last year if the reason it’s unguaranteed (ineffectiveness, injury, etc.) was the reason we wanted to cut him.
